Q: Is 357,171,204 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 357,171,204 is a composite number.

Why is 357,171,204 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 357,171,204 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 12 13 26 39 52 78 156 193 386 579 772 1,158 2,316 2,509 5,018 7,527 10,036 11,863 15,054 23,726 30,108 35,589 47,452 71,178 142,356 154,219 308,438 462,657 616,876 925,314 1,850,628 2,289,559 4,579,118 6,868,677 9,158,236 13,737,354 27,474,708 29,764,267 59,528,534 89,292,801 119,057,068 178,585,602 and 357,171,204, with no remainder.

Since 357,171,204 cannot be divided by just 1 and 357,171,204, it is a composite number.
